Everything you need to know about registering.

Lottery, team entries, fees, Charity Entries, participation confirmation... Find the answers to your questions on registering for the HOKA Semi de Paris 2027.

  • Registration and Lottery

    11 questions

    • How do I enter the lottery?

      Register online on the platform accessible via the HOKA Semi de Paris website.

    • Do I need to register on September 8?

      No. You can enter the lottery at any time during the opening period. The date and time of your registration have no effect on your chances.

    • Is there a fee to enter the lottery?

      No. It is free to enter the lottery. You only need to pay if you are selected and you choose to confirm your place.

    • Does registering multiple times increase my chances of being selected in the draw?

      No. You only need to register once. Multiple registrations will not increase your chances of being selected in the draw.

    • Does entering the lottery guarantee a place?

      No. Registration allows you to enter the draw to obtain a General Entry place.

    • When will I know if I’m selected?

      The results will be published as of October 1.

    • How will I be notified of the results?

      You’ll receive an email at the address you used to register. Remember to check your spam/junk mail folders as well.

    • What happens if I am selected?

      You’ll have 72 hours to confirm your participation and pay your entry fee.

    • What happens if I do not confirm my participation within 72 hours?

      Your place will be put back in the draw and may be offered to another runner. You cannot confirm your entry once the deadline has expired.

    • What happens if I am not selected?

      You’ll automatically be entered into any subsequent draws, until all of the available entries have been allocated.

    • Can I transfer my entry to someone else?

      No. Entries are personal and cannot be transfered.

  • Team Entries

    3 questions

    • Can I enter the lottery as a team?

      Yes. You can enter as a team of 2 to 6 people.

    • How does the lottery work for teams?

      The same result applies to all the team members: if one member is selected, all of the team’s members are selected.

    • Do we have to run together on race day?

      No. Team entries only apply to race place allocations. Each member runs their own half marathon at their own pace on the day to achieve their own individual goal.

  • Fees and Entry Confirmation

    5 questions

    • What is the General Entry Fee?

      The General Entry Fee for the HOKA Semi de Paris 2027 is €79.

    • Does the fee depend on the date of registration for the lottery?

      No. The General Entry Fee is a fixed price. It does not depend on the date or time of your lottery registration.

    • When do I pay my entry?

      Only if you’re selected in the lottery. Payment will be requested when you give final confirmation of your participation.

    • Is there a special fee for FFA-licensed runners?

      Yes. There is a special fee for FFA-licensed runners that meet the applicable conditions.

    • Can I cancel my participation after confirming my race entry?

      The applicable cancellation and refund conditions are set out in the Regulations and the General Conditions of sale accepted when confirming your participation.

  • Charity and Corporate Entries

    3 questions

    • Are there other ways of entering?

      Yes. You can run for a partner charity with a Charity Entry. A special option also exists for companies.

    • How does a Charity Entry work?

      You choose a partner charity and set up your fundraising campaign on the dedicated platform. You will be allocated an entry if you reach the fundraising target.

    • How can I race with my company?

      A dedicated registration track is available for companies to enter their employees in the HOKA Semi de Paris. Full information and the contact form can be found on the Corporate Entries page.

  • Race and Course

    4 questions

    • When is the HOKA Semi de Paris 2027?

      The half marathon will take place in Paris on Sunday March 7, 2027.
